This 1953 production upholds traditional Western folklore and demographic homogeneity typical of post-war West German cinema. The narrative relies on established fairy tale structures that reinforce mid-century norms. Representation is limited across all categories. The film prioritizes traditional gender roles and familial stability, using characters like the hunter and the ailing grandmother to fulfill specific, archetypal functions without delving into complex identities. Ultimately, the film lacks the intention to challenge common clichés, serving instead to reinforce historical social structures and moral frameworks.

The film follows a traditional folkloric storyline focusing on heterosexual family structures and does not include any representation of non-binary gender identities or same-sex relationships.
Gender roles in the film follow mid-20th century norms. Heidi is defined by her domestic duties such as caring for the elderly, while the hunter embodies traditional masculine traits of protection and strength.
The cast is predominantly white, typical of 1953 German cinema. There is no indication of diverse casting or ethnic variety in the narrative.
The story highlights Western folklore and traditional values like respect for elders. It emphasizes the stability of the nuclear family and the importance of filial piety.
The grandmother's illness serves merely as a plot device to initiate the journey. The film does not explore disability or the grandmother's condition in a nuanced manner.

Official Synopsis
Heidi celebrates her birthday with her friends and her mother. The hunter also comes to the birthday party with a gift from her grandmother, a red cap. At the same time, he has to break the sad news to Heidi that her grandmother is ill. Heidi puts on the cap right away and is henceforth called "Little Red Riding Hood." Since her grandmother couldn't come to her birthday party, Heidi decides to go to her to bring her cake and wine and cheer her up so that she can get well again quickly.
